We have three generations of grey donkeys they are very friendly it's totally safe for you to go into their paddocks or the stables to pet them at anytime. We have given all our donkeys Irish names in line with their origins. The gestation time for donkeys is between 11-13 months. Our experience has been 12 and half months.
Grandmother "Aylish" She is 17 years old and has had several foals with us. We bred her to a full Mediterranean miniature jack and in February 2001 "Erin" was born. How cute is she?
Daughter "Erin" is the most placid donkey we have ever seen. She is 9 years old and has only had one foal in December 2004 the father is a half Mediterranean miniature but fortunately between them produced a miniature sized boy "Wee Murphy"
Grandson "Wee Murphy" is a very shaggy donkey and at 5 years old is fully grown. He is rather mischievous and his Grandmother often disciplines him.
